Scientists estimate that genes, including the effects environmental factors have on a person's gene expression, called epigenetics, account for between 40 and 60 percent of a person's risk of addiction. Also, teens and people with mental disorders are at greater risk of drug use and addiction than others.

The aspects associated with physical dependence are typically focused around the issues of tolerance and physical withdrawal symptoms, such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, seizures, hallucinations, etc.
Physical reliance can influence individuals who utilize prescription medications appropriately for an extensive period of time. It's feasible to be physically depending on medicines without being psychologically reliant. As an example, a person who has actually been utilizing benzodiazepines lasting to deal with persistent sleeping disorders can come to be physically depending on the medications without experiencing compulsive, unmanageable prompts to utilize. People who suffer from emotional drug dependence normally experience strong urges to use drugs as well as fight with quitting despite numerous, duplicated efforts. These individuals tend to spend lots of time obtaining as well as making use of drugs, and recuperating from the impacts.
